SHIPWRECKS AND TRAIN WRECKS!

Posted on April 24, 2023 by Pastor Randy

O Lord, you are righteous,
    and your regulations are fair.
Your laws are perfect
    and completely trustworthy.
I am overwhelmed with indignation,
    for my enemies have disregarded your words.
Your promises have been thoroughly tested;
    that is why I love them so much.

Psalm 119, verses 137 thru 140;   from the New Living Translation (NLT)

 

Ships sometimes wreck. Trains sometimes wreck. In spite of all the innovations, regulations, and safety requirements, ships and trains still wreck. And it’s never a good thing, as we’ve been reminded over the past several weeks with multiple train wrecks. And in nearly every event, the cause can be linked to human error, defective material or equipment, improper maintenance, or unforeseen circumstances. What does all this have to do with the Kingdom Life and the shipwreck-and-train-wreck-all-rolled-into-one-culture in which we currently reside? Glad you asked!

Boundaries are important! Ships don’t dare interact with icebergs. Trains and train tracks must be inspected and maintained on a frequent basis. Rules must be followed; otherwise it’s a disaster about to happen. Shipwrecks and train wrecks are never a good thing. Ships and trains have their “boundaries”. They are called regulations. Operators and crews are never free to “adjust” those regulations. They operate within those regulations; and if they don’t, they face the consequences of willfully violating those regulations. Sometimes they end up in prison.

And the same is happening when it comes to the moral boundaries of life. There are those who want to throw out the tried and proven true regulations of life–otherwise known as The Bible. Some want to establish new boundaries because the old-but-proven regulations (that’s The Bible) are getting in the way of what they want. Rather than adjusting the course of their life, they think that if they simply move the boundary markers, then instantly what they want is perfectly OK!

No! It’s not OK! God has placed boundaries for our lives, not to deny us joy and happiness–but to keep us from heartache and misery. Same-gender sex and gender dysphoria are only 2 examples of living outside the boundaries of The Bible. The drug addict; the porn addict, the abuser; the greedy; and the list goes on and on and on. Too many are teaching that we, as human beings (flawed human beings) are capable of coming up with our own morality and acceptable conduct. But the truth is we aren’t capable of such life-altering decisions. That’s why God has made sure we have The Bible.

Let’s say, just for the sake of argument, that you own 200 acres of land. Surveyors came out and established those property lines–i.e.–boundary lines. But your neighbor sees you have a nice 20 acre lake on your property. So he decides he wants that lake even though it is on the other side of that boundary line. So he goes to the courthouse and changes those property/boundary lines. Now the lake is on HIS property. How would that make you “feel”? Would that be fair and right?

You would probably argue (and rightly so) that your neighbor isn’t free to change the property/boundary lines just because he wanted something on the other side of the property/boundary line–something that wasn’t his to begin with. Today’s culture has done the very thing that God warned Israel NOT to do–they have trusted their reasoning rather than God.

“What sorrow awaits my rebellious children,”
    says the Lord.
“You make plans that are contrary to mine.
    You make alliances not directed by my Spirit,
    thus piling up your sins.
For without consulting me,
    you have gone down to Egypt for help.
You have put your trust in Pharaoh’s protection.
    You have tried to hide in his shade.”

Isaiah chapter 30, verses 1 and 2 (NLT)

 

Making an alliance with Egypt came from their human reasoning. It would be better to trust in Egypt at that time. Egypt would help protect them, and they would be happy. This made “sense” to them. I’ll let you read for yourself how that worked out for them. Today’s Egypt is allowing each person to choose their own form of acceptable morality. It’s at the core of progressive theology. And today’s Pharaoh is still the one back then–Satan!

Folks, we human beings do not have the wherewithal to establish boundaries for morality which creates our behavior. But God does–and His boundary lines are clearly drawn in The Bible. And again I say: God has placed boundaries for our lives, not to deny us joy and happiness–but to keep us from heartache and misery. Stepping outside those boundaries? Well, it’s a shipwreck and train wreck all-rolled-into-one about to happen. Getting what you want, won’t give you what you need! And getting the church to approve, bless, and sanctify what you want? It’s still sin. Plain old-fashioned sin! Disagreeing with me doesn’t make it right. It just means you’re still wrong.
